Key Benefits of Having a Website
- Builds Instant Trust — A well-designed website makes your business look credible and legitimate.
- Enhances Professionalism — It creates a strong first impression that social media profiles alone cannot deliver.
- Reaches More Customers — Your website works as a 24/7 marketing tool that never sleeps.
- Full Control — Unlike social media, you own your website. No one can suddenly remove or limit your content.
- Showcases Your Offerings Clearly — Services, products, prices, testimonials, and contact information — everything in one place.
Social Media vs Website
Many small businesses today rely only on Instagram, Facebook, or TikTok. But that’s risky.
Social media is great for introducing your brand to people. But your website is where people actually trust and choose your business.
Social platforms can change their algorithms, shadowban accounts, or even shut down. Your website gives you stability, ownership, and long-term authority.
